Is rooftop car advertising legal in my city?

Rooftop car ads and “mobile billboard” campaigns are regulated at multiple levels in the U.S.; state vehicle equipment rules, plus city/county sign and parking ordinances.
Because of that, there isn’t one single nationwide list of “approved cities.”In many markets, vehicle advertising is allowed when it’s operated safely and the vehicle is in normal daily use (not parked long-term just to function as a billboard).
However, some cities like San Francisco restrict or prohibit “advertising vehicles” or “mobile billboard” activity, especially if the primary purpose of the vehicle is to display ads, or if it’s parked to advertise.

Because rules can differ by city and county, and they may target specific behaviors (like parking a vehicle as a sign) rather than advertising in general.

• Parking/staging rules (can you park the vehicle to advertise?)
• “Advertising vehicle” or “mobile billboard” definitions in city codes
• Lighting/visibility and distraction rules (no glare, no obstructed vision, no emergency-style colors)
• Content restrictions in certain programs/markets

Search your city’s municipal code for terms like “advertising vehicle,” “mobile billboard,” “signs on vehicles,” and “parking for advertising.” Municipal code search tool: https://library.municode.com/
